WebLimit at Infinity. In general, we write lim x→∞f(x)= L lim x → ∞ f ( x) = L if f(x) f ( x) can be made arbitrarily close to L L by taking x x large enough. If this limits exists, we say that the function f f has the limit L L as x x increases without bound.
